Output d2e61630f83fc81e12becf4c44963a1614024e1977237820ca4a6f75c8a49e4c:45

value
173372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2833cc584354a9b13eff37b503ca4f9ab2856979 OP_EQUAL
address
35Mb1Dk4oNM9WJZbE91rSu5dcnydF9yaZX
transaction
d2e61630f83fc81e12becf4c44963a1614024e1977237820ca4a6f75c8a49e4c
spent
true